Brundidge Peanut Butter Festival

Oct
17

The Peanut Butter Festival is held annually the last Saturday in October on the grounds of the historic Bass House. Admission is free. Features peanut butter and everything, old-time demonstrations, including a working cane mill, 5-K Peanut Butter Run, non-stop entertainment, games, contests, arts, crafts, festival foods cooked on the grounds.
